The UK Innovator Founder Visa is a residency-by-investment program designed for experienced businesspeople with innovative business ideas who wish to establish their business in the UK. This visa offers a pathway to permanent residency and citizenship for EU residents who meet the eligibility criteria.

Eligibility Criteria

To be eligible for the UK Innovator Founder Visa, applicants must meet the following requirements:

  • Age: Applicants must be at least 18 years old.
  • Business Idea: The business idea must be endorsed by an approved endorsing body no more than 3 months prior to the visa application.
  • English Language: Applicants must be competent in the English language to at least CEFR Level B2 (IELTS Score of 5.5-6.0) in all categories.
  • Funds: Applicants must have sufficient funds to support themselves and any qualifying dependents.
  • General Grounds: The application does not fall for refusal on general grounds for refusal.

Renewal and Settlement

The UK Innovator Visa is valid for 3 years and may be renewed for a further period of 3 years subject to continuing endorsement by an endorsing body. After 3 years, applicants may be eligible to apply for permanent residence if their business is considered particularly successful. After 5 years, they may be eligible to apply for British citizenship.

EU Settlement Scheme

For EU residents who began residing in the UK before December 31, 2020, they might be eligible to apply for the no-cost EU Settlement Scheme. The deadline for most applicants was June 30, 2021, but late applications can still be submitted under certain circumstances. Irish citizens are exempt from applying for a visa or participating in the EU Settlement Scheme.

Length of Stay and Visa Extension for UK Innovator Founder Visa

The UK Innovator Founder visa allows you to stay in the UK for up to 3 years, whether you initially enter the country on this visa or switch to it from a different visa while already in the UK. This visa is designed to support entrepreneurs in setting up and running innovative businesses in the UK, and its length of stay is structured to ensure that you have sufficient time to develop and grow your business.
